Product Description
Data Centre Grade Aluminum Air Oil Cooler for Gearbox Lubricating Systems with High Thermal Conductivity Core and C4 Corrosion Resistance
High-performance air oil cooler specifically designed for gearbox lubricating systems in demanding industrial environments.
Product Specifications
Model DC-AOC85
Core Material High thermal conductivity aluminum alloy
Cooling Type Air-to-oil cooler
Max Pressure / Oil Flow 1.5 MPa / 90-160 L/min
Air Flow Rate 8,500-13,000 m³/h
Corrosion Protection C4 anodized, Operating Temp: -40°C to +60°C
Technical Features
  • Advanced Fin Design: Combination of wavy and louvered fins for optimized heat transfer
  • Reinforced Core: High-strength aluminum core ensures stability under continuous operation
  • Eco-Friendly Cleaning: Ultrasonic cleaning process reduces residue and metal oxidation
  • Precision Brazing: Controlled temperature and vacuum ensure leak-proof joints
  • Argon Arc Welding: Smooth and uniform welds for long-term durability
  • Comprehensive Testing: Pressure and airtightness checks performed on every unit

Wind Power Application Features

Equipped with multi-wing PAG fan and anodic oxidation treatment on cooler. Corrosion-proof grade: C4. Successfully tested and in bulk production, performing reliably in field applications.

Current industry standards for offshore wind power applications utilize either anodic oxidation treatment or electrophoretic processing. Corrosivity resistant levels comply with ISO12944 standards: C3/C4/C5-I/C5-M.
